About this route:
A direct, nonstop flight between Nordholz Naval Airbase (FCN), Nordholz, Germany and Quelimane Airport (UEL), Quelimane, Mozambique would travel a Great Circle distance of 5,226 miles (or 8,411 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Nordholz Naval Airbase and Quelimane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Nordholz Naval Airbase (FCN):
- The airfield was occupied by American forces on 16 May 1945 as part of the American Zone of Occupation in the Bremen area, an enclave surrounded by the British zone.
- During World War I Nordholz served as the principal airship base for the Imperial German Navy.
